Technical Specifications for Dog and Cat Body Condition Scoring

1 Scope

This document specifies the basic requirements and result determination for dog and cat body condition scoring, describes the assessment methods, and provides corresponding treatment recommendations. This document is applicable to dog and cat owners, breeders, and veterinary clinic personnel for monitoring the physical condition of individual dogs and cats. manage.

3 Terms and Definitions

The following terms and definitions apply to this document. 3.1 Body Condition Score The fat deposition and muscle attachment status of individual dogs and cats in the trunk and key areas were assessed using visual observation and manual touch. A score is a method of representing an individual's nutrition, health status, and body fat and muscle mass.

4 General Rules

4.1 Frequency During a veterinary examination, dogs and cats should undergo at least one physical assessment and record their condition. Owners and breeders should... During the breeding process, it is advisable to assess and record the physical condition of dogs and cats at least once a month. 4.2 Environment When assessing a dog's or cat's physical condition, the dog or cat should stand on a stable, non-slip surface, and the surrounding environment should be kept quiet to avoid stressing the animal. 4.3 Evaluators 4.3.1 Assessments for routine health care purposes should be conducted by animal owners and relevant practitioners. 4.3.2 Assessments for the purpose of diagnosis and treatment management should be conducted by veterinary professionals who possess the necessary skills and experience in scoring, in accordance with the assessment criteria of licensed veterinarians. It is carried out under supervision and guidance. 4.4 Application Each body condition assessment should evaluate both fat deposition and muscle attachment. The results can be used for daily feeding and management. And disease prevention and screening.
